## Artifact Signing — SDK Parity Notes (Weekly Sync)

Kestrel SDK for Android reached parity with the Swift client this sprint: offline queueing, batched telemetry, and retry semantics now match. Both SDKs ship as signed artifacts from the same pipeline. Remaining gap: background sync throttling, targeted next sprint. Verify both release bundles before tagging. Both artifacts validate against the shared signing key below.

signing key of kawig-fafog = bky19_6Fypv1qws7J8qJtaYjX

Subject: Parchmill cut-over wrap-up

Hi — quick summary for your review. We cut over to the new Parchmill markdown pipeline last night with no rollbacks. Sanitization now happens pre-cache, so stale unsafe HTML can't leak from old entries; we also purged the render cache entirely. One straggler worker ran the old build for ten minutes, already terminated. The production pipeline currently runs with these settings.

config for bawip-badup:
ULAAEL_HOST=ulaael.zemvarsys.internal
ULAAEL_PORT=8000

Ticket #4412 — Signature check failing on websocket reconnect

The Glimmerbay client drops and reconnects fine, but the reconnect handshake fails signature verification about 30% of the time. Looks like the client re-signs the resume token with a stale key after rotation. Repro: kill the socket mid-session, wait 60s, reconnect. Fix should pull the current key on every handshake, not cache it. For local testing, use the staging signing key below.

signing key of tafog-hahop = bky3_7nm